Title: Differential Privacy and Applications to Location Privacy

Abstract: In this talk, we review the notion of Differential Privacy, its implications in terms of Bayesian Adversary, and we discuss typical implementations from the point of view of their optimality with respect to utility. Then, we consider an extension of differential privacy to general metric domains, and the consequences for the optimality results. Finally, we show an instantiation to the case of location privacy, leading to the notion of geo-indistinguishability.

MiniBio:

Claudia is a full lecturer at the Department of Computer Science at the University of Brasilia. She is primarily interested in proof methods for non-classical logics and their combinations. She has worked in both the theoretical foundations and implementation of reasoning tools for several families of normal modal logics (allowing symmetry, reflexivity, seriality, transitivity, Euclideaness, and also parametrised multi-modal confluent logics); interacting temporal logics of knowledge; Coalition Logics, the non-normal modal logic for reasoning about cooperative agency; dynamic logics indexed by Petri-net programs; and finitely many-valued logics. She is one of the main organizers of TABLEAUX/ITP/Frocos to happen in Brasilia in 2017.
